View of the Meramec River from the Vilander Bluff Trail in Onondaga Cave State Park. The trail is a 1.25 mile loop in good condition with some hills. The view of the river is not on the trail. Hiking the trail clockwise, when you get to the bench on top of the hill, follow the ridge to the left till you reach the bluffs overlooking the river.
